切换到宽版
  • 广告投放
  • 稿件投递
  • 繁體中文
    • 4469阅读
    • 8回复

    [求助]CodeV中如何控制某一视场下的像差 [复制链接]

    上一主题 下一主题
    离线脚印
     
    发帖
    139
    光币
    462
    光券
    1
    只看楼主 倒序阅读 楼主  发表于: 2020-12-19
    关键词: 像差视场
    给位坛友好,之前一直用ZEMAX进行光学设计学习,在zemax中可以利用操作数去控制某一视场(例如轴上0视场,轴外0.7视场)的相应像差,但是在CodeV中目前尚未找到该处理方式,我的问题: )h&@}#A09  
    1.CodeV中是否可以控制某一视场下的相关像差? sxph#E%  
    2.如何操作。 \k`9s q  
    kp*!  
    谢谢
     
    分享到
    离线wdxka
    发帖
    30
    光币
    16
    光券
    0
    只看该作者 1楼 发表于: 2021-04-01
    请问zemax控制某一视场相差操作数有哪些
    离线blacksmith
    发帖
    436
    光币
    4109
    光券
    0
    只看该作者 2楼 发表于: 2021-07-16
    DSP @FIFTH(0,1) +h+ 7Q'k  
    @SA3 == ^SA3 S`zu.8%5  
    @TCO == ^TCO Xb>SA|6[|  
    @TAS == ^TAS gN:F50   
    @SAG == ^SAG .R"VLE|  
    @PTB == ^PTB 5R~M@   
    @DST == ^DST x[0hY0 ?[M  
    @SA5 == ^SA5 r(uo-/7z  
    @TCO5 == ^TCO5 BO7HJF)a  
    @TAS5 == ^TAS5 iz^uj  
    @SAG5 == ^SAG5 YW&K,)L@  
    @PTB5 == ^PTB5 /7Pqy2sgE  
    @DST5 == ^DST5 !E?+1WDS0  
    @SA7 == ^SA7 nb=mY&q}~  
    @ECOM == ^ECOM }EkL[H!  
    @OTSA == ^OTSA 'G>XI;g  
    @OSSA == ^OSSA M.}J SDt  
    P658 XKE  
    !@SA3 <.001 > -.002 !37I2*+4  
    !@TCO <.001 > -.001 1uj~/M  
    !@TAS <.001 > -.0005 0Atha>w^o~  
    !@SAG <.001 > -.002 SsW<,T  
    !@PTB <.001 > -.004 [1kQ-Ko`  
    !@DST <.2 > -.2 |e2s\?nB0S  
    @SA5 <.0002 > -.0002 u%z'.#r;a  
    供参考
    离线李群
    发帖
    88
    光币
    11
    光券
    0
    只看该作者 3楼 发表于: 2021-08-25
    可以的,在特殊约束里面输入你要管控的像差, 选取你要控制的视场
    发帖
    114
    光币
    7
    光券
    0
    只看该作者 4楼 发表于: 2021-10-17
    收藏了,感觉光学真是博大精深,自己学的真的太水了 RVwS<g)~1  
    离线zebra
    发帖
    216
    光币
    689
    光券
    2
    只看该作者 5楼 发表于: 2021-10-18
    (1) 需了解 Code V 的單一光線的追跡函數 RAYRSI(zoom_pos, wave_num, field_num, ref_surf, input)如何獲得任一光線的軌跡資訊 E!1\9wzM{  
    (2) 再根據像差定義計算出你要的結果。
    离线scuti
    发帖
    84
    光币
    110
    光券
    0
    只看该作者 6楼 发表于: 2021-10-26
    跟zemax一样的,PY -1 0 1对应codev   r3  r1  r2;    hy  0 0.1  0.2....对应 f1  f2  f3.......
    离线大柯九思
    发帖
    72
    光币
    47
    光券
    0
    只看该作者 7楼 发表于: 2022-01-14
    回 blacksmith 的帖子
    blacksmith:DSP @FIFTH(0,1) 0'F/z%SMj  
    @SA3 == ^SA3 LWqKSNE;  
    @TCO == ^TCO T:kliM"z  
    @TAS == ^TAS qB_s<cpn>  
    @SAG == ^SAG dF51_Kk  
    ....... (2021-07-16 15:32)  dh6kj-^;Cf  
    `+< ^Svou  
    你好,我看在张以膜应用光学书上的三级像差的弧矢像散是用SAS表示(表12.2),在三级和五级像差的弧矢像散又是用SAG表示(表12.3),这两者请问不是同一个吗,然后你这写的PTB不是三级像差的匹兹伐模糊吗,后面的高级像差里的也是PTB5,与(表12.3)对不上,表中是PTZ和PTZ5,代表的应该是匹兹伐场曲
    离线wuerteren
    发帖
    214
    光币
    2478
    光券
    0
    只看该作者 8楼 发表于: 2022-02-09
    回 大柯九思 的帖子
    大柯九思:你好,我看在张以膜应用光学书上的三级像差的弧矢像散是用SAS表示(表12.2),在三级和五级像差的弧矢像散又是用SAG表示(表12.3),这两者请问不是同一个吗,然后你这写的PTB不是三级像差的匹兹伐模糊吗,后面的高级像差里的也是PTB5,与(表12.3)对不上,表中是PTZ和PTZ5,代 .. (2022-01-14 13:42)  Q'=7#_  
    1(T2:N(M-A  
    这个代码有很大的问题,没有给出具体的计算,没必要参考